Yerevan/Mediamax/. Director of Caucasus Institute Alexander Iskandaryan stated today that the outcome of the Armenian presidential elections is predetermined in fact.
According to him, he doesn't see any "real candidates able to seriously compete with the incumbent President".
According to Iskandaryan, "the authorities will mostly aim at not making the current President get 80-85% votes so as the elections could be positively assessed by foreign observers".
"The recognition of the outcomes of the elections by all the forces is quite real - that's the current political climate", said the political scientist.
